This study aimed to identify and assess the prevalence of vaccine-hesitancy-related topics on Twitter in the periods before and after the Coronavirus Disease 2019 (COVID-19) outbreak. Using a search query, 272,780 tweets associated with anti-vaccine topics and posted between 1 January 2011, and 15 January 2021, were collected. The tweets were classified into a list of 11 topics and analyzed for trends during the periods before and after the onset of COVID-19. Since the beginning of COVID-19, the percentage of anti-vaccine tweets has increased for two topics, "government and politics" and "conspiracy theories," and decreased for "developmental disabilities." Compared to tweets regarding flu and measles, mumps, and rubella vaccines, those concerning COVID-19 vaccines showed larger percentages for the topics of conspiracy theories and alternative treatments, and a lower percentage for developmental disabilities. The results support existing anti-vaccine literature and the assertion that anti-vaccine sentiments are an important public-health issue.

Background Since the spread of the COVID-19 virus, governments are putting significant resources into ending the pandemic. Vaccination arises as the best solution to get back to our everyday lives. However, we are now facing vaccine hesitancy, which is a critical problem. Methods This cross-sectional study was conducted between December 15, 2020, and March 1, 2021, using a validated online-based questionnaire; participants were compared using the Statistical Package for the Social Sciences (SPSS) program based on multiple factors. Results A total of 1607 participants throughout Jordan have responded to the questionnaire, among which 880 (54.8%) have bachelor's degrees, 236 (14.7%) have a high educational level (master and doctoral), and 491 (30.5%) have a diploma or less. Although this is a non-probable sample, it is not a representative sample as, according to United Nations Educational, Scientific and Cultural Organization (UNESCO), only 33.6% of the Jordan population have a tertiary education. Overall, 892 (55.5%) of the studied subjects had the intention to take the vaccine, distributed as follows: 156 (66.1%) of the high educational participants wanted to take the vaccine, compared to 512 (58.2%) of those who have bachelor's degree and 224 (45.6%) of those who have diploma or less (p < 0.001). Reading scientific articles talking about the vaccines and their effects (55.6%, p < 0.001), knowing the mechanism of action (45.2%, p = 0.007), getting proper medical advice (27.2%, p < 0.001), encouraged by the increasing number of infections and deaths (39.7%, p < 0.001), and the number of people who received the vaccine (16.1%, p < 0.001) were the most critical factors that played a role in taking the vaccine by all of the studied groups. Male gender (OR = 2.02; 95% CI = 1.54-2.64; p < 0.001), high income of more than 1000 JDs (1400 USD) (OR = 3.23; 95% CI = 2.21-4.71; p < 0.001), having an educational level of either high education (OR = 3.39; 95% CI = 2.07-5.55; p < 0.001) or bachelor degree (OR = 1.67; 95% CI = 1.25-2.24; p = 0.001), and being encouraged by the increasing number of infections and deaths caused by COVID-19 (OR = 1.97; 95% CI = 1.46-2.66; p < 0.001) were all significantly associated with the willingness to take the vaccine. Conclusion As the world rushes toward vaccination to end the pandemic, efforts are needed to end this phenomenon of vaccine hesitancy by enlightening people with the precise knowledge regarding the vaccine's mechanism of action, side effects, and efficacy focusing mainly on people with lower educational levels.

BACKGROUND: Despite scientific evidence supporting the importance of wearing masks to curtail the spread of COVID-19, wearing masks has stirred up a significant debate particularly on social media. OBJECTIVE: This study aimed to investigate the topics associated with the public discourse against wearing masks in the United States. We also studied the relationship between the anti-mask discourse on social media and the number of new COVID-19 cases. METHODS: We collected a total of 51,170 English tweets between January 1, 2020, and October 27, 2020, by searching for hashtags against wearing masks. We used machine learning techniques to analyze the data collected. We investigated the relationship between the volume of tweets against mask-wearing and the daily volume of new COVID-19 cases using a Pearson correlation analysis between the two-time series. RESULTS: The results and analysis showed that social media could help identify important insights related to wearing masks. The results of topic mining identified 10 categories or themes of user concerns dominated by (1) constitutional rights and freedom of choice; (2) conspiracy theory, population control, and big pharma; and (3) fake news, fake numbers, and fake pandemic. Altogether, these three categories represent almost 65% of the volume of tweets against wearing masks. The relationship between the volume of tweets against wearing masks and newly reported COVID-19 cases depicted a strong correlation wherein the rise in the volume of negative tweets led the rise in the number of new cases by 9 days. CONCLUSIONS: These findings demonstrated the potential of mining social media for understanding the public discourse about public health issues such as wearing masks during the COVID-19 pandemic. The results emphasized the relationship between the discourse on social media and the potential impact on real events such as changing the course of the pandemic. Policy makers are advised to proactively address public perception and work on shaping this perception through raising awareness, debunking negative sentiments, and prioritizing early policy intervention toward the most prevalent topics.

BACKGROUND: The coronavirus disease (COVID-19) pandemic is considered to be the most daunting public health challenge in decades. With no effective treatments and with time needed to develop a vaccine, alternative approaches are being used to control this pandemic. OBJECTIVE: The objective of this paper was to identify topics, opinions, and recommendations about the COVID-19 pandemic discussed by medical professionals on the Twitter social medial platform. METHODS: Using a mixed methods approach blending the capabilities of social media analytics and qualitative analysis, we analyzed COVID-19-related tweets posted by medical professionals and examined their content. We used qualitative analysis to explore the collected data to identify relevant tweets and uncover important concepts about the pandemic using qualitative coding. Unsupervised and supervised machine learning techniques and text analysis were used to identify topics and opinions. RESULTS: Data were collected from 119 medical professionals on Twitter about the coronavirus pandemic. A total of 10,096 English tweets were collected from the identified medical professionals between December 1, 2019 and April 1, 2020. We identified eight topics, namely actions and recommendations, fighting misinformation, information and knowledge, the health care system, symptoms and illness, immunity, testing, and infection and transmission. The tweets mainly focused on needed actions and recommendations (2827/10,096, 28%) to control the pandemic. Many tweets warned about misleading information (2019/10,096, 20%) that could lead to infection of more people with the virus. Other tweets discussed general knowledge and information (911/10,096, 9%) about the virus as well as concerns about the health care systems and workers (909/10,096, 9%). The remaining tweets discussed information about symptoms associated with COVID-19 (810/10,096, 8%), immunity (707/10,096, 7%), testing (605/10,096, 6%), and virus infection and transmission (503/10,096, 5%). CONCLUSIONS: Our findings indicate that Twitter and social media platforms can help identify important and useful knowledge shared by medical professionals during a pandemic.

One hundred and three patients with Philadelphia chromosome or BCR-ABL positive chronic myeloid leukemia (CML) in chronic phase who were on oral imatinib were included in this study. The study aimed to assess the relationship between imatinib trough serum levels and clinical outcome (as determined by molecular response) in Jordanian CML patients who have been on imatinib therapy for at least 12 months. The mean trough imatinib serum level in the group with complete molecular response (CMR) was 2891±856 ng/ml, the group with major molecular response (MMR) was 2337±434 ng/ml, the group with complete cytogenetic response (CCyR) was 1817±563 ng/ml, and the group without CCyR was 1723±673 ng/ml. A receiver operating characteristic (ROC) curve was constructed after dividing patient sample into two groups, those with MMR or better and those without MMR, in order to estimate a threshold for imatinib level that correlates with a favorable response (the former group), and analysis yielded a value of 2158 ng/ml.
